A native of New Castle, Delaware, Edward F. Palm served in Vietnam as an enlisted man with the Marine Corps' Combined Action Program. He earned his Ph.D. at the University of Pennsylvania with a dissertation on the moral vision of selected Vietnam novels and has since published and presented on various aspects of American culture as well as imaginative representations of the American experience in Vietnam.
